Transaction 31b233531fb103494765f750af40199935f67dc8f7c996708f063cf3592a1048
1 Input
2 Outputs
- 31b233531fb103494765f750af40199935f67dc8f7c996708f063cf3592a1048:0
- 31b233531fb103494765f750af40199935f67dc8f7c996708f063cf3592a1048:1
value 863405091
address 3Qih2XQ3sLKgkLKopP2KijQYqFyfgk9KzM
value 5000000000
address 3BtrzTc12u6JPaAuWaAmCJpRhEoDzNhPi6